This is the biggest differentiator for Brazil traders. FBS Max is regulated by the IFSC in Belize, which provides limited investor protection. XM Group operates under multiple tier-1 regulators, including ASIC in Australia, CySEC in Europe, and FCA in the United Kingdom, as well as being licensed in other financial centres. Neither broker is regulated by CVM because Brazil does not currently authorise foreign leveraged FX brokers under a simple registration procedure. This means Brazilian clients rely primarily on the broker's own licensing jurisdiction. XM has a longer track record of handling disputes and maintains segregated client accounts under stricter rules. FBS Max, while operational and generally reliable, leaves you with less recourse if a conflict arises. For larger accounts and long-term trading, XM Group offers significantly more reassurance.

Brazilian traders expect speed and low fees, and both brokers deliver with PIX, Bank Transfer, and Credit Card. PIX is the most popular method in Brazil because deposits are credited instantly and without additional cost. You can fund both FBS Max and XM Group using an immediate PIX transfer from your bank app, and the broker converts BRL to your chosen account currency. Bank Transfer via TED/DOC is also supported, but it can take one to two business days, so avoid it when the market is moving. Credit Cards such as Visa and Mastercard work for instant deposits, though international processors may charge a conversion fee of around 2-3%. Withdrawals at both brokers require identity verification before the first request. XM tends to process withdrawals faster, often within 24 hours, while FBS Max usually completes them in 1-3 business days. PIX remains the quickest route to receive BRL back in your bank account, making it the preferred choice for Brazil traders.
